What is the geographic feature in the Babylonian Empire?
tensa zangetsu [6.8K]

Answer:Babylonia is flat land that has 2 main rivers named the Tigris and Euphrates. Mountains appear in the north and east sides of the land, the Zagros chain and Kurdistan chain, and the Syrian and Arabian deserts are in the west and southern part of the land. In the summer the climate is hot and very dry.

What is the most likely reason the republicsame of Yugoslavia held together until the fall of communism
erik [133]
This is a little open for interpretation, but I would generally say that the best answer is that Josip Broz Tito was a very powerful leader, who kept the republics and the different groups together.

For example, we can see this from the fact that the first conflict happened in 1981: one year after his death ( a protest of Kosovans who demanded autonomy).
